Features:
  • No pumping required, just point and spray
  • Ideal for ready to use lawn and garden chemicals (fits with any 38mm refill bottle)
  • Includes 4-AA batteries
  • Sprays up to 20 feet
  • Provides 60 minutes of continous runtime
  • Adjustable stream-to-cone pattern
  • Features a 4.5V lightweight robust DC motor and chemical resilient gear pump

This sprayer is significantly better than the ones that come with the ortho jugs typically. Those almost always clog and stop working. I purchased this about 2 years ago and its still going strong. This has a better spray pattern, shoots further, and just feels better in the hand. Ive used it for 3 jugs of home defense so far and hasn't let me down. I purchased mine at Lowe's and looks to be the same. I think i got mine for 12.99
